Horizon Agent Services on Windows Machines

The operation of remote desktops and published applications depends on several Windows services.

Horizon Agent Services

Service NameStartup TypeDescription
Horizon BlastAutomaticProvides services for HTML Access and for using the Horizon Blast display protocol for connecting with native clients.
Horizon View AgentAutomaticProvides services for Horizon Agent.
Horizon View Script HostDisabledSupports the running of start session scripts, if any, that configure desktop security policies before a desktop session begins. Policies are based on the client device and the user's location.
Netlink Supervisor ServiceAutomaticSupports the scanner redirection and the serial port redirection features by providing monitoring services for transferring information between kernel and user space processes.
Scanner Redirection AgentAutomaticProvides services for the scanner redirection feature.
Serial Com Redirection Agent ServiceAutomaticProvides services for the serial port redirection feature.
Snapshot ProviderManualProvides services for virtual machine snapshots, which are used for cloning.
VMware ToolsAutomaticSupports the synchronization of objects between the host and guest operating systems, which enhances the performance of virtual machine guest operating systems and improves the management of virtual machines.
